> > I have assembled a link page on Fisher information and have a
> >definition: "The Fisher Information about a parameter is defined to
> >be \theta the expectation of the second derivative of the
> >loglikelihood."
> >http://members.home.net/stephenk1/Outlaw/fisherinfo.html
> > But I am still needing an intuitive grasp of that it means. :)
>
>
> In short, when you estimate a parameter, you estimate it's value usually by
taking
> the estimate of the parameter to be the maximum likelihood value. So we get
an
> estimated parameter value, and we know it's uncertain. Imagine it as a
normal
> distribution, the center of which is our estimate, and the variance of which
is the
> uncertainty we have in the location of our estimate. The Fischer
Information
> essentially describes how sharp that normal distribution is around our
estimate.
> More Fischer Information roughly implies a more informative estimate (i.e.
tighter
> spread around the MLE).
